摘要: 通过对双频涡流检测技术的理论分析, 结合现场生产实际, 确定了双频涡流检测参数, 并应用于核用锆合金管材的检测中, 进一步验证了双频涡流检测技术在核用锆合金管材质量检验中结果可靠, 具有较好的实用性。Abstract: Through theoretical analysis in combination with the practical situation of the production, testing parameters for the dual-frequency eddy current test were determined. This paper introduces the dual-frequency eddy current testing technology applied in the production of zirconium alloy tube for nuclear application, and further verifies the practicability and importance of quality inspection by dual-frequency eddy current testing technology in zirconium alloy tubes for nuclear application.
